Tell me if this would worry you...

The BidPay money order arrives via Express Mail with the name "John Smith" from Texas on it. The bidder has already told me to ship it to "Jim Young" in Oregon. The name on his emails is "Ken Jones".

Red flags?

I've already emailed BidPay.com about the discrepancy in shipping & billing addresses, but that was three days ago and they have not responded... Guess they don't care.

Is my money order going to bounce?
